This one is easy, the side plate on the tranny needs to be loosened up, then you tap the rear/bottom portion of the plate UP--it will move a tiny bit, less than a 1/16". Then tighten the plate and try it.
The clearance, internal, for the reverse arm is very small, and is known to bind against the case. Very common
